Popular Destinations on Guided Tours

  • Tokyo: Explore the capital’s blend of ancient temples, modern skyscrapers, bustling markets, and vibrant neighborhoods like Shibuya and Asakusa.
  • Kyoto: Renowned for its historic shrines, traditional tea houses, and stunning gardens.
  • Osaka: Famous for its culinary scene, lively entertainment districts, and historic landmarks.
  • Hiroshima: Visit Peace Memorial Park and learn about the city’s history and resilience.
  • Hokkaido: Experience natural beauty, hot springs, and unique wildlife in Japan’s northernmost region.
  • Okinawa: Discover subtropical beaches, distinct culture, and World Heritage sites.

Essential Information Table: Guided Japan Tours 2025

Tour Operator Tour Focus Group Size Duration Languages Offered
InsideJapan Tours Culture, Adventure, Food 12-16 7-14 days English, French
G Adventures Nature, City Highlights 10-15 8-12 days English
JTB Sunrise Tours Historical, City, Seasonal Varies 1-10 days English, Chinese
Walk Japan Walking, Rural Exploration 6-12 5-12 days English
All Japan Tours Comprehensive, Customizable Private/Group 3-15 days English, Spanish

Frequently Asked Questions

  • When is the best time to join a guided tour in Japan? Spring (March-May) and autumn (September-November) are popular for pleasant weather and seasonal beauty, but tours operate year-round.
  • Are guided tours suitable for solo travelers? Yes, many tours welcome solo travelers and offer opportunities to connect with others.
  • Is it possible to customize a guided tour? Several operators provide private or customizable options to tailor the itinerary to your interests.
  • Do tours include accommodation and meals? Most multi-day tours include accommodation, and some also provide select meals, especially on culinary-focused itineraries.
